The word "chingón" originated in Mexico, specifically in the north of the country, as a colloquialism used to describe someone who is considered tough, brave, or skilled. Over time, the term has evolved to encompass a broader range of meanings, including a sense of pride, confidence, and determination. The "chingón" is often associated with the idea of overcoming adversity, persevering through challenges, and emerging stronger.
